The text provides information about a product called "KleenFoam" with the purpose of being an "antiseptic handwash" to decrease bacteria on the skin. Its active ingredient is Chloroxylenol 0.5%. Follow the label's directions to apply 5 ml to hands and forearms, scrub for 15 seconds and rinse. The product should be stored at room temperature and should not be ingested. In case of contact with eyes, you should flush thoroughly with water. It also includes a warning to discontinue use if irritation and redness develop, and to consult a doctor if the condition persists for more than 72 hours.
